Justin Irvin Upton (born August 25, 1987) is an American professional baseball outfielder for the San Diego Padres of Major League Baseball (MLB). Previously, he played in the MLB for the Arizona Diamondbacks from 2007 to 2012 and Atlanta Braves in 2013 and 2014 while a teammate of brother B. J. UptonUpton was selected first overall by the Diamondbacks in the 2005 MLB Draft out of high school. He is considered a five-tool player because of his immense talent at the plate and his athleticism translates well in the basepaths and the outfield. Justin and his older brother, B.J. are the only brothers in Major League Baseball to ever be selected in the number one and two slots of any first round draft.
